The very best way is to slip the clutch from about 3k and manipulate the clutch so that you get ever so slight wheelspin. In addition to being the best way to launch, this is also the best way to wear out your clutch fast. But doing this I get consistent 2.4-2.5 60' times. Unless you have drag radials, you're not going to get anywhere fast dumping the clutch...

Clutch slip from 3k has given me the best results, I manage better than 2.5 60' times though, I only ran it 4 times and all my starts are in the 2.2-2.3 60' range. the clutch dump will just spin the tires uncontrolably so stay away from that techinque.
